Temperament

The Golden Cocker Retriever and Chow Shepherd mix are known for their loyalty and devotion to their families. They are affectionate and loving towards their owners, often forming strong bonds with their human companions. They are known to be good with children, but early socialization and training are essential to ensure they develop into well-rounded and well-behaved dogs.

These dogs are intelligent and eager to please, making them relatively easy to train. They respond well to positive reinforcement and consistency, so it is important to establish boundaries and rules early on. They are also known for their protective instincts, making them great watchdogs when properly trained and socialized.

Care Needs

The Golden Cocker Retriever and Chow Shepherd mix have moderate grooming needs, requiring regular brushing to keep their coat healthy and free of tangles. They are moderate shedders, so weekly brushing is recommended to remove loose hair and minimize shedding. They may also require occasional baths to keep their coat clean and smelling fresh.

These dogs are active and energetic, so they require regular exercise to stay happy and healthy. Daily walks, playtime, and mental stimulation are essential to keep them physically and mentally stimulated. They thrive in a home with a secure backyard where they can run and play freely.
